Current Weather Forecasting Systems

Marine weather forecasting systems used in Freeport, TX, rely on a combination of satellite imagery, radar, and buoy systems. These systems provide critical information on weather conditions, waves, and ocean currents.

  • Satellite Imagery:
  • Satellite imagery provides high-resolution images of the ocean, allowing forecasters to track weather patterns, ocean currents, and sea surface temperature. Images from geostationary satellites, such as GOES-16 and GOES-17, are used to track tropical cyclones, winter storms, and other severe weather events. Weather forecasting agencies, such as the National Weather Service (NWS), use these images to issue timely and accurate forecasts and warnings.

  • Radar Systems:
  • Radar systems use radio waves to detect precipitation and storms, providing accurate warnings of intense weather conditions. Doppler radar systems, which measure the speed and direction of precipitation, are used to track severe thunderstorms and tornadoes. Weather forecasting agencies, such as the National Weather Service (NWS), use radar systems to issue timely and accurate forecasts and warnings.

  • Buoy Systems:
  • Buoy systems consist of floating instruments that measure ocean conditions, providing real-time data on waves, currents, and water temperature. Weather forecasting agencies, such as the National Weather Service (NWS), use buoy data to issue accurate forecasts and warnings of severe weather events.

        Integrating New Technologies and Data Sources

        The incorporation of new technologies and data sources, such as satellite imagery, drones, and social media feeds, has significantly enhanced marine weather forecasting capabilities. Satellite imagery, for instance, provides high-resolution visual data of weather patterns and ocean currents, allowing for more accurate forecasts of storms, waves, and sea state. Drones equipped with sensors and cameras can collect real-time data on local weather conditions, which can be used to improve forecasting models. Social media feeds can provide valuable information on weather-related incidents and disruptions to marine activities, enabling more effective emergency response and coordination.

        Research Projects and Initiatives

        Researchers and developers are actively engaged in various innovative research projects and initiatives focused on marine weather forecasting. Some notable examples include:

        • The National Oceanic and Atmospheric Administration (NOAA)’s Marine Weather Forecasting Program, which aims to improve marine weather forecasting through the development of new models, datasets, and decision support tools.
        • The National Science Foundation’s (NSF) Oceanography Program, which supports research on marine weather phenomena, including storm intensity, wave patterns, and ocean currents.
        • The European Union’s Horizon 2020 program, which has funded research projects on marine weather forecasting, including the development of advanced modeling and decision support systems.
